Abstract
The invention relates to the field of aquaculture, and particularly relates to a holothurian culture pond. The bottom of the holothurian culture pond is provided with an inclined blowdown plate, the inclined blowdown plate comprises an upper fixed end and a lower free end, the upper fixed end is fixed on the inner wall of a pond body, the upper fixed end is provided with a water inlet pipe parallel to the upper fixed end, one side, towards the inclined blowdown plate, of the water inlet pipe is provided with a through hole for water draining, the bottom of the lower free end of the inclined blowdown plate is provided with a corresponding elongated collecting tank, a horizontal filter plate is arranged above the inclined blowdown plate, the horizontal filter plate is provided with a wavy groove, the bottom of the groove is provided with a through hole, and the horizontal filter plate is provided with multiple holothurian attaching bases. The holothurian culture pond disclosed by the invention is simple in structure; due to the application of the horizontal filter plate, wastes excreted by aquatic products are well isolated; and because the inclined blowdown plate is arranged below the horizontal filter plate, the culture pond automatically collects sundries such as wastes excreted by aquatic products and residual nutrients and puts the sundries in the collecting tank, and then the sundries are drawn out by using a simple blowdown device.

Background technology
Stichopus japonicus is the treasure of a kind of economic worth and high nutritive value, and same Radix Ginseng, Nidus collocaliae, Fin Mustetus manazo are equally celebrated for their achievements,
Being one of big treasure in the world eight, Stichopus japonicus is not only the food of preciousness, is also famous and precious medical material.Along with Stichopus japonicus warp
What Ji was worth improves constantly, and the area of China's holothruian cultures is consequently increased, and becomes the growth that fishery economic is new
Point.The pattern that Stichopus japonicus indoor raising of seedling is inflated with the commonly used water purification of cultivation now, this form easily causes row
Let out thing and residual bait is deposited on bottom cultivating pool in a large number, provide attachment for pathogen and multiplying of harmful organisms
And nutritional condition.And these deposits can produce substantial amounts of harmful substance, such as ammonia nitrogen, nitrous acid after decomposing
Salt etc., the serious health endangering Stichopus japonicus, affect the yield of Stichopus japonicus.In order to avoid the problems referred to above, cultivation
Person needs periodically to clear up cultivating pool, which improves the cost of holothruian cultures.
